[media] mb86a20s: don't use state before initializing it

As reported by Feng's kbuild test:
From: kbuild test robot <fengguang.wu@intel.com>
Subject: drivers/media/dvb-frontends/mb86a20s.c:706 mb86a20s_attach() error: potential null dereference 'state'.  (kzalloc returns null)
Date: Wed, 23 Jan 2013 19:30:43 +0800

commit: f66d81b54dac26d4e601d4d7faca53f3bdc98427 [media] mb86a20s: convert it to use dev_info/dev_err/dev_dbg

drivers/media/dvb-frontends/mb86a20s.c:706 mb86a20s_attach() error: potential null dereference 'state'.  (kzalloc returns null)
drivers/media/dvb-frontends/mb86a20s.c:706 mb86a20s_attach() error: we previously assumed 'state' could be null (see line 705)

As, at mb86a20s_attach(), we have an i2c pointer, use it for all printk
messages there, instead of state->i2c.
